how to clean cleanroom walls

walls are an essential part of any controlled environment. The cleanliness of walls and ceilings is crucial because any contaminants on these surfaces can easily become airborne, resulting in potential contamination of products or research. In this article, we will discuss the best practices for cleaning cleanroom walls, so your facility can operate at optimal levels.

Subheading 1: Understanding the Importance of Walls

walls are a significant component of contamination control. These walls serve as barriers between the external environment and the cleanroom. They must prevent the entry of contaminants and maintain the integrity of the cleanroom environment. Regular cleaning and maintenance of cleanroom walls not only helps to maintain the physical structure of the room but also keeps contaminants under control.

Subheading 2: Preparing for Wall Cleaning

Before cleaning cleanroom walls, one must take several steps to ensure that the cleaning process does not create additional contamination. These steps include:

- Turn off HVAC system and close all room doors to prevent dust from entering.

- Unplug all electrical pharma machinery from the walls.

- Cover all pharma machinery with protective plastic sheeting.

- Wet mop the floor of the cleanroom with a disinfectant solution.

- Put on the proper protective clothing, including gloves and goggles.

These preparatory measures help to mitigate the risk of additional contamination to the cleanroom during the cleaning process.

Subheading 3: Cleaning Materials for Walls

When cleaning cleanroom walls, it is crucial to use cleaning materials that do not generate particles. The goal is to remove contaminants from the walls, not introduce them. -specific cleaning materials are the best option, such as lint-free wipes, mops, and buckets. Using standard cleaning materials that generate particles can result in contamination of the cleanroom.

Subheading 4: Techniques for Cleaning Walls

It is necessary to clean pharma clean room walls regularly, including weekly, monthly, and annual cleaning. However, it is essential to use the appropriate techniques to prevent further contamination. Specific techniques include:

- Horizontal cleaning method: Begin cleaning the walls from the top and work your way down using horizontal strokes.

- Vertical cleaning method: Begin cleaning the walls from one corner, working vertically with a lint-free wipe to remove dust or dirt.

- Spot cleaning: Use a damp lint-free wipe or cotton ball to clean small areas that appear dirty.

- Wet cleaning: Wet a mop with a cleaning solution and wring it out before cleaning the walls.

Subheading 5: Proper Cleaning Solution for Walls

The cleaning solution used for cleanroom walls should have a neutral pH to prevent damage to the walls. Acidic or alkaline cleaning solutions can erode or change the properties of the walls, leading to further contamination. A mild detergent solution, such as a mix of hydrogen peroxide and water, is usually sufficient for cleaning cleanroom walls. Avoid using any cleaning agents that produce vapors that could contaminate the cleanroom air.

Conclusion:

Cleaning cleanroom walls is an essential element of maintaining contamination-free environments. Cleaning should occur at regular intervals, using appropriate techniques and materials. It is also crucial to prepare for the cleaning process thoroughly and use neutral cleaning solutions. By following these recommendations, you can ensure that your cleanroom remains a controlled environment, free of contaminants.
